    The Future of Education: How Augmented and Virtual Reality are Transforming Learning for Kids

    January 28, 2023 by Seng

    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R) are part of the extended reality technologies that aid the learning process and use technology to create an awesome digital experience for learners. Virtual Reality and Augmented reality make it possible for learners to explore the world within the shores of the classroom.

    Education and research have advanced beyond the theoretical exploration of concepts. Now, students can enhance their knowledge through real-life examples without leaving the classroom. An example of this is the Froggipedia app which allows students to explore the internal organs of a frog without having to dissect it.

    AR and VR have gained wide popularity in the gaming world, and people can play real-life action and horror games. Now, AR and VR are beginning to gain popularity in the education sector, and will soon emerge as a requirement for schools and other learning institutions.

    Unique Complement to Education

    AR and VR give kids a unique learning experience. The external environment sometimes poses a distraction to students and affects their concentration, but the use of virtual reality in education has improved students’ concentration and drastically eliminated external influences. Now, kids can gain first-hand experience with how real-world scenarios work.

    Virtual reality brings education to life and students' knowledge is no longer limited to theoretical facts alone. Examples of VR in education research include:

    • Anatomy with ar and VR, students can study, enlarge, isolate, and even dissect the human body to better understand its features and solve problems. This incredible idea was developed by Microsoft HoloLens.
    • FLAIM Australia is known for its constant wildfire burst which drastically impacts the society, economy, and other aspects of the country in general. The FLAIM initiative aims to train firefighters using mixed reality (ar and vr) and equip them with the expertise needed on the job. Using the vr technology, firefighters will experiment with harsh and dangerous scenarios that are considered too extreme for the real world.   
    • Teachers can take their kids on exciting ar and vr trips to gain a closer and real experience. A zoo trip using ar, for instance, will allow kids to study animals in their natural habitat and learn their behaviors. This has been made possible with the Google Expeditions app which is easy and cheap to use.

    Virtual Reality to Deepen Learning

    The use of virtual reality in education has made learning more effective, engaging, and realistic. VirtualSpeech is an incredible example of how virtual reality can help to deepen learning. Using VirtualSpeech, students can learn the art of public speaking and overcome their fears.

    Compared to traditional learning, using VR will develop independent thinking in kids because their understanding will no longer be limited to abstract concepts alone.

    Enabling More Field Trips

    Truth be told, it shatters our hearts when our kids are unable to join other kids for field trips due to funds. However, with AR, kids can go on multiple adventures and explore places/things naturally thought impossible. Using the Google Expeditions app, kids can embark on exciting adventures spanning science, arts, history, the natural world, and other planets.
